#4b6592 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#4b6592 is composed of 29.4% red, 39.6% green and 57.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 48.6% cyan, 30.8% magenta, 0% yellow and 42.7% black. It has a hue angle of 218 degrees, a saturation of 32.1% and a lightness of 43.3%. #4b6592 color hex could be obtained by blending #96caff with #000025. Closest websafe color is: #336699.

#4b6592 color description : Dark moderate blue.

#4b6592 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#4b6592 has RGB values of R:75, G:101, B:146 and CMYK values of C:0.49, M:0.31, Y:0, K:0.43. Its decimal value is 4941202.

Shades and Tints of #4b6592

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020203 is the darkest color, while #f5f7fa is the lightest one.

Tones of #4b6592

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#6d6e70 is the less saturated color, while #0753d6 is the most saturated one.
